1920

The local haunt looked like a little too much for me so south I went. Showed up and there were about four guys out. That number went to about forty within an hour. Even with the maxed tide things were fairly lined up and pounding, but there were easily connectable soft spots in between sections. Solid nine foot plus sets were coming through and tapping the edge of my at ease comfort level. Definitely took a couple walls to the dome. Gotta love those channels though. Tons of water moving around and tons of current. I'd call it good based on wave quality and consistency, although I struggled with a lot of paddling and competition and only managed four waves in a couple hours.

Thursday 4pm - Ocean Beach, good surfing

Specshackular. Head high to a foot or two over. Very hollow. Very fast. Pull in and hope for the best. Took a pounding that surprised me given the size. The howling offshores were making for some difficult and late drops, but they've since backed off. It's chilly, but beautiful out.

Saturday 1pm - Ocean Beach, good surfing

The bigger end looked like a bit too much work for my epic hangover and 6'3. North I went. Shackelton's adventures. It was super clean and spraying back under offshores, head high to a foot or two over, crowded and barreling. The lulls made for an easyish paddle and a moderate northbound current cut up the pack. I had a really good time and my headache's gone. Lots of punch and a couple nice coverups.
